This book presents select papers from the International Conference on Mechanical Engineering (INCOM 2024), describing recent advances in materials, manufacturing, and design of mechanical components. Various topics covered in this book are additive manufacturing, automation in manufacturing system, CAM, CAD-CAM, CIM, composite materials, computational solid and structural mechanics, engineering system design, functionally graded composites and smart materials, laser material processing, mechanics of composite materials, mechatronics, control and robotics. The book is a valuable reference for researchers and professionals working in the field of materials, mechanical and design engineering.

This book provides a comprehensive overview of covalent organic frameworks (COFs) and their growing significance in environmental applications. With their highly ordered, porous structures and tunable properties, COFs offer innovative solutions for challenges such as water purification, air filtration, and pollutant degradation. This book introduces the fundamentals of COF synthesis, structure, and properties while highlighting recent research advances and practical applications. Emphasizing both theoretical insights and real-world relevance, it explores how molecular design and structural engineering can enhance COF performance. This resource is ideal for researchers, students, and professionals focused on sustainable materials and environmental remediation technologies. Features: Highlights the use of COFs in water purification, air filtration, and pollutant degradation. Explores both fundamental mechanisms and practical challenges in environmental applications of COFs. Combines recent research, synthesis methods, and real-world case studies in an accessible format. Serves as a valuable resource for researchers, students, and professionals in environmental and materials science.
This 4-volume CCIS post-conference set represents the proceedings of the Second International Conference on Advances in Smart Computing and Information Security, ASCIS 2023, in Rajkot, Gujarat, India, December 2023. The 91 full papers and 36 short papers in the volume were carefully checked and selected from 432 submissions. Various application areas were presented at the conference, including healthcare, agriculture, automotive, construction and engineering, pharmaceuticals, cybercrime and sports.

This book comprises select papers presented at the International Conference on Trends and Recent Advances in Civil Engineering (TRACE 2018). The book covers inter-disciplinary research and applications in integrated water resource management, river ecology, irrigation system, water pollution and treatment, hydraulic structure and hydro-informatics. The topics on water resource management include technological intervention and solution for climate change impacts on water resources, water security, clean water to all, sustainable water reuse, flood risk assessment, interlinking of rivers and hydro policy. The contents of this book will be useful to researchers and professionals working in the field of water resource management and related policy making.
This book contains the proceedings of the 1st International Conference on Artificial Intelligence, Computing Technologies, Internet of Things, and Data Analytics – AICTA 2023. The theme of the conference is “Artificial Intelligence and Its Applications.” It focuses on recent trends and innovative approaches across various domains of Computer Engineering, such as cloud computing, image processing and computer vision, machine learning and deep learning, IoT, analytics, and security. The book introduces new ideas in artificial intelligence and its subfields, including machine learning and deep neural networks. This volume will be valuable for researchers and practitioners in computer engineering and related fields.
